Pokémon fans, mark your calendars. KFC Singapore is going all out with The Ultimate Launch by KFC, a nationwide collaboration that brings together exclusive Pokémon merchandise, themed restaurant experiences, Pokémon GO activations, Trading Card Game tutorials, and an all-new Japanese-inspired menu from 19 August to 29 September 2026.

This isn’t just about grabbing a meal. Selected KFC outlets will be transformed into Pokémon-themed destinations, while all 71 KFC restaurants across Singapore will become Pokémon GO PokéStops and Gyms, giving Trainers even more reasons to visit.

Exclusive Pokémon merchandise to collect

Fans can look forward to a lineup of limited-edition collectibles released in stages throughout the campaign.

From 19 August, purchase a Japanese Nanban Zinger or Chicken Bites Box to buy a Pokémon Reversible Everyday Blind Pouch for $14.95. Each reversible pouch transforms from a Poké Ball into one of four surprise Pokémon designs: Pikachu, Eevee, Mew or Snorlax.

Starting 9 September, even more merchandise will be available, including:

Poké Ball Bucket for $12.95 with every 5-piece Chicken Bucket purchase.

Pokémon Gaming Chopsticks (Pikachu or Gengar) for $15.95 with any Japanese Nanban order via KFC Delivery, GrabFood or foodpanda.

Limited-edition Pokémon Evolution Jacket featuring Charizard, available for $99 with a qualifying purchase at selected outlets only.

Pikachu Car Neck Pillow (Set of 2) for $32.95 with selected purchases at participating drive-thru and extended-hour stores.

Breakfast lovers won’t miss out either. Purchase selected KFC breakfast meals with Milo before 11am from 19 August to receive a complimentary Pokémon Sticker Sheet, while stocks last.

Five Pokémon-themed KFC outlets

For an even more immersive experience, five KFC restaurants will receive unique Pokémon-themed makeovers inspired by different Pokémon types:

  • KFC NEX – Water
  • KFC JEM – Fire
  • KFC Kallang – Electric
  • KFC Compass One – Ghost
  • KFC Jurong Point – Grass

Expect themed decorations, exclusive photo spots and Pokémon-inspired displays throughout the restaurants.

Pokémon GO, Trading Card Game tutorials and Pikachu meet-and-greets

Beyond the food and collectibles, KFC is organising plenty of activities for Pokémon fans.

All 71 KFC outlets will become official Pokémon GO PokéStops and Gyms throughout the campaign. New players can also sign up for more than 200 Pokémon Trading Card Game tutorial sessions, where participants will receive rewards including a paper playmat, battle decks and vouchers upon completion. Sessions will be held across five outlets from 12 to 20 September and registration is free on a first-come, first-served basis.

Families can also catch Pikachu in person during special meet-and-greet sessions on 29 August at KFC Kallang, KFC SCAPE and KFC Jurong Point.

New Japanese Nanban menu arrives

Alongside the Pokémon collaboration, KFC is also introducing a seasonal Japanese Nanban menu inspired by the popular Japanese fried chicken dish from 19 August.

The lineup includes:

  • Japanese Nanban Zinger – $7.50
  • Japanese Nanban Chicken Bites (6pc) – $6.90
  • Japanese Nanban Loaded Fries – $5.95
  • Sweet Potato Balls – from $3.95

The Japanese Nanban range will also be available as individual meals, box meals, buddy meals and family feasts at KFC outlets islandwide until 29 September, while stocks last.
